public sealed class EntityType.Types.ExcludedPhrase : IMessage<EntityType.Types.ExcludedPhrase>, IEquatable<EntityType.Types.ExcludedPhrase>, IDeepCloneable<EntityType.Types.ExcludedPhrase>, IBufferMessage, IMessage
Reference documentation and code samples for the Dialogflow v3 API class EntityType.Types.ExcludedPhrase.
An excluded entity phrase that should not be matched.
